Meeting point is “Via Candia 131”. BAR Angeli. Every clients need to be at the meeting point. Where our staff will check in there.
The meeting point is 300 meters from the Vatican Museum Entrance. Go down with the long staircase from the Vatican Museum entrance and go straight by Via Tunisi and turn left to Via Candia 131. If you come by Metro Cipro: go through by big church cross the street to Via Anglo Emo turn left to Via Candia 131, Metro Ottaviano: go by Viale Giulio Cesare pass by McDonalds to Via Candia 131. With bus you can use 492, 490 at Via Candia.
Rome, the capital of Italy, is a city of ancient ruins, artistic masterpieces, and vibrant culture. Known as the Eternal City, it is a living museum where every corner tells a story of its rich history spanning over 2,500 years.
The Colosseum is an iconic symbol of Rome and one of the most famous ancient amphitheaters in the world. It was used for gladiatorial contests and public spectacles.
Vatican City is an independent city-state enclaved within Rome. It is the spiritual and administrative center of the Roman Catholic Church.
The Roman Forum was the political, commercial, and legal hub of the Roman Republic and Empire. It is a sprawling ruin of temples, basilicas, and arches.
The Pantheon is a former Roman temple, now a church, known for its large dome and oculus. It is one of the best-preserved ancient buildings in Rome.
The Trevi Fountain is a Baroque masterpiece and the largest fountain in Rome. It is a popular spot for visitors to throw coins and make wishes.
